Biogen Idec plots its positioning of Avonex and Tysabri to maximize revenues
October 25th, 2006
Decision Resources and Millennium Research Group find that Biogen Idec must carefully position its two multiple sclerosis drugs, Avonex and Tysabri, to maximize the patient share of both drugs. According to the new report entitled Brands & Strategies: Multiple Sclerosis, Tysabri is expected to be used almost exclusively as a second-line or later treatment option due to its new labeling, which recommends the drug only for patients who have failed to respond to at least one other multiple sclerosis therapy.
